Durable GPS Navigation Devices

 

When venturing into the wilderness, dependable GPS navigation devices are among the most essential pieces of outdoor tech gear. Unlike smartphone apps that rely on cellular networks, GPS devices are designed to provide accurate location data even in areas with no signal. This makes them indispensable for navigating remote trails and backcountry terrain.

Modern GPS units come with advanced features such as preloaded topographic maps, waypoint marking, and route tracking. Devices like the Garmin GPSMAP series offer rugged designs built to withstand harsh outdoor conditions, including water resistance and shockproof durability. Many models also include altimeters, barometers, and compasses, providing additional tools to enhance navigation accuracy.

For multi-day adventures, look for GPS units with long-lasting batteries or those compatible with external power sources. Some devices now offer solar charging capabilities, ensuring they remain operational during extended trips. Compact and lightweight designs also make these devices easy to carry without adding unnecessary bulk to your pack.

Lightweight Portable Power Banks

 

A reliable power source is crucial for any outdoor adventure, and lightweight portable power banks are an essential piece of outdoor tech gear for staying connected in the wild. These compact devices are designed to keep your electronics charged, ensuring your GPS devices, smartphones, or headlamps remain functional throughout your trip.

Modern portable power banks come in various capacities, measured in milliampere-hours (mAh), to suit different needs. For day hikes, a 10,000mAh power bank might suffice, while multi-day campers may require 20,000mAh or more. Look for models with multiple USB ports to charge several devices simultaneously.

Durability and portability are key factors to consider. Rugged models with water and dust resistance are ideal for outdoor use, ensuring they withstand harsh conditions. Some power banks even include built-in LED flashlights, adding extra utility for nighttime use. Brands like Anker and Goal Zero offer high-quality options tailored for outdoor enthusiasts.

To maximize efficiency, consider power banks that support fast-charging technology, reducing the time spent recharging devices. For environmentally conscious adventurers, solar-compatible models can pair with portable solar panels to provide renewable energy during longer trips.

Solar-Powered Chargers

 

For eco-conscious adventurers or those planning extended trips, solar-powered chargers are a game-changing addition to your outdoor tech gear. These devices harness the sun’s energy to provide a renewable power source, ensuring your essential electronics remain operational even in the most remote locations.

Solar chargers come in a variety of designs, from compact foldable panels to rugged, weather-resistant units that attach to your backpack. The key is to choose a model that balances efficiency and portability. High-efficiency solar cells, such as those from brands like Goal Zero or BigBlue, convert sunlight into usable energy faster, even under partly cloudy conditions.

Most solar chargers are equipped with USB ports, allowing you to charge smartphones, GPS devices, cameras, and other small electronics directly. For greater flexibility, some models include built-in batteries, which store energy for use when sunlight isn’t available, such as during nighttime.

Durability is another critical feature. Look for solar chargers designed to endure outdoor conditions, including water resistance and reinforced frames. Many also include carabiner loops, making them easy to secure to your pack while on the move.

High-Performance Headlamps

 

High-performance headlamps are an indispensable piece of outdoor tech gear for hikers and campers. They offer hands-free lighting, ensuring visibility in low-light conditions, whether you're setting up camp after sunset or navigating trails at night.

Modern headlamps are equipped with powerful LED lights that provide a range of brightness settings, allowing you to adjust the beam intensity as needed. Some models include features like red-light modes, which preserve night vision, and strobe settings for emergency signaling. A good headlamp also offers a long-lasting battery life, with rechargeable options gaining popularity for their convenience and sustainability.

Durability is a critical consideration for outdoor use. Look for headlamps with water-resistant and impact-resistant designs to ensure reliability in harsh conditions. Brands like Black Diamond and Petzl are known for producing headlamps that perform well under challenging circumstances.

Another important feature is beam adjustability. A headlamp with both wide flood and focused spotlight options provides versatility for different tasks, such as reading maps or scanning distant trails. Lightweight and ergonomic designs further enhance comfort during prolonged use.

Advanced Water Filtration Systems

 

Access to clean water is a fundamental requirement for outdoor adventures, and advanced water filtration systems have become an essential component of outdoor tech gear. These devices provide a convenient solution for purifying water from natural sources, reducing the need to carry heavy water supplies.

Modern water filtration systems come in various forms, including portable straw filters, pump systems, and gravity-fed setups. Each type offers unique advantages. For instance, straw filters like the LifeStraw are lightweight and compact, ideal for day hikers. Pump systems provide faster water purification, making them suitable for groups or extended trips. Gravity-fed filters, on the other hand, are perfect for campsite use, offering a hands-free method to purify larger volumes of water.

These systems effectively remove bacteria, protozoa, and other harmful contaminants, ensuring the water is safe to drink. Some advanced models also include carbon filters to eliminate unpleasant tastes and odors. Durability and ease of use are key factors, with many designs tailored for rugged outdoor conditions.

Compact Multi-Tools with Tech Features

 

Compact multi-tools with tech features are a versatile addition to any collection of outdoor tech gear, combining practicality with innovation. These tools are designed to handle a variety of tasks, from minor repairs to campsite setup, all in a portable, lightweight design.

Traditional multi-tools include essentials like knives, pliers, and screwdrivers. However, modern versions now integrate tech-focused features such as LED lights, digital compasses, and even USB chargers. These enhancements make them invaluable for tech-savvy adventurers who rely on electronic devices in the wilderness.

Durability is a hallmark of high-quality multi-tools. Look for stainless steel construction and ergonomic designs that ensure both longevity and ease of use. Brands like Leatherman and Gerber offer models tailored to outdoor activities, with specialized tools like fire-starting rods, wire cutters, and saw blades.

For hikers and campers, compact multi-tools reduce the need to carry several single-purpose items, saving both space and weight in your pack. They’re particularly useful in emergencies, whether you need to repair broken gear, open a can, or cut rope for a shelter.

Weather-Resistant Smartwatches

 

Weather-resistant smartwatches are an essential piece of outdoor tech gear, offering a blend of durability and advanced features designed to enhance your adventures. These devices go beyond simple timekeeping, providing critical data such as GPS navigation, altitude tracking, and weather updates to keep you informed and prepared in the wilderness.

Constructed with rugged materials, weather-resistant smartwatches are designed to withstand extreme conditions, including water exposure, dust, and temperature fluctuations. Many models, like the Garmin Fenix series or the Suunto 9, are equipped with military-grade durability, making them reliable companions for activities like hiking, camping, and climbing.

One standout feature of these smartwatches is their built-in GPS capability, which allows for accurate route tracking and navigation without the need for additional devices. Many also include barometric altimeters and compasses, providing critical tools for orientation and elevation awareness.

Battery life is another key factor. Outdoor-specific smartwatches often feature extended battery modes, ensuring they remain operational during multi-day trips. Some models even offer solar charging to prolong usage.

These watches also integrate health-monitoring tools such as heart rate tracking, sleep analysis, and activity metrics, helping you maintain optimal performance on the trail. Thermal Imaging Devices

 

Thermal imaging devices are a unique and highly functional piece of outdoor tech gear, offering unparalleled capabilities for nighttime exploration, safety, and wildlife observation. These devices detect heat signatures and translate them into visual images, allowing users to see in complete darkness or through obstructions like fog and dense foliage.

Ideal for outdoor enthusiasts, hunters, and campers, thermal imaging devices provide a new level of situational awareness. They are especially useful for identifying potential hazards, such as approaching wildlife, uneven terrain, or unseen obstacles at night. The ability to detect heat sources at a distance can also enhance safety by enabling users to monitor their surroundings effectively.

Modern thermal imaging tools are designed to be compact, lightweight, and easy to use, making them suitable for a variety of outdoor activities. Devices like the FLIR Scout series offer high-resolution imaging and long detection ranges, ensuring clarity and reliability in diverse conditions.

Additional features, such as rechargeable batteries, water-resistant casings, and adjustable viewing modes, enhance their practicality. Some models can even pair with smartphones or tablets via Bluetooth, allowing users to view images in real-time or share data instantly.
